How to create a Macro

Hi,
I am trying to create a new Macro in Numbers to automate number in words printing.
For example, if I enter 154.35 in a cell, I would like that macro to generate "One Hundred Fifty Four and Thirty Five cents".
I have that function in Excel but i would like to move to Numbers completely.
Any help on how to write that Macro?

The script is available on my iDisk:
<http://idisk.me.com/koenigyvan-Public?view=web>
Download:
For_iWork:iWork '09:for_Numbers09:NombreEnLettres.zip
It contains two versions.
One translates anumber in letters using the French spelling.
The other translates anumber in letters using the English spelling (at least, I hope that it's what it does).
Yvan KOENIG (from FRANCE mercredi 25 février 2009 21:57:01)

  • How to create a data load file from Excel !!!

    Hi All,
    I'm new to HFM and would like to load data into an HFM application. As I have an Excel file with all the data. When I'm directly loading the data it throws an error saying "No section has been specified to determine if this is data, description or line item detail". How can I convert this excel file into proper format (.dat) file understandable by HFM ?

    There are several ways to get this data into HFM.
    1) FDM - best option if you have it
    2) Webforms/Data Grids
    3) HsSetValue formulas in Excel
    4) DAT file loads
    5) JVs, etc
    If you wish to use DAT files created via Excel, you will likely want to use Excel VBA macros to create your DAT file to load. We do this on occasion for special projects and it works quite well. What you can do is set up an Excel file with your data inputs to look however you want, then link your POV members and amounts to another tab (we commonly call this the Export tab and it is set up in an HFM-friendly format).
    Create a macro to write a DAT file to a specified location using data from the Export tab. The DAT file will need to be formatted as below. For a specific sample, you can extract data from your HFM app and see the format.
    !Data
    Scenario;Year;Period;View;Entity;Value;Account;ICP;Custom1;Custom2;Custom3;Custom4;Amount
    Scenario;Year;Period;View;Entity;Value;Account;ICP;Custom1;Custom2;Custom3;Custom4;Amount
    Scenario;Year;Period;View;Entity;Value;Account;ICP;Custom1;Custom2;Custom3;Custom4;Amount
    Scenario;Year;Period;View;Entity;Value;Account;ICP;Custom1;Custom2;Custom3;Custom4;Amount
    Scenario;Year;Period;View;Entity;Value;Account;ICP;Custom1;Custom2;Custom3;Custom4;Amount
    Brush up on Replace, Merge, or Accumulate load options in the HFM Admin and User Guides, then upload your new DAT file.

  • How to create a custom Button in a SNP planning book

    Hi Experts,
    I created my own Planning Book and Dataview in SNP with 3 Key Figures: KF1, KF2, KF3. Now I want to create one my own button with Macro so that when I press that button, the Macro will run to calculate: KF3 = KF1 + KF2.
    I know that I can drag this Macro to one of default events like: Default, Level Change, Start. But actually, I want to create my own button so that I can handle the event as I want.
    My question are:
    1. How to create a custom button on the toolbar of SNP Planning book and writing macro for the button?
    2. Please give me any document, material teaching about writing macro and relating to my above scenario.
    Thanks very much!
    Duyennx
    Edited by: xuanduyen on Sep 6, 2011 9:20 AM

    Hi,
    Access the transaction "/n/sapapo/advm". In the list select your planning book/ data view and click 'Start Macro Builder' button.
    In the Macro builder screen, drag and drop your macro from Macro depot to the work area.
    Right click on your macro name and select 'properties'. In the pop up, next to the Assigned Push button field, there is a button 'Choose'. Click that. It will display all the available icons. In standard system, it displays more than 1000 icon. Choose any one icon which is suitable for your macro function. Close the pop up and save the macro. This will assign a push button to your macro.
    In the Planning book tool bar, you can see the selected icon in the header tool bar. Just by clicking that icon, you can execute the macro interactively.
    And I don't know whether we can include/design our own icon. But there are already 1000+ standard icons to choose.
    Regards,
    Manimaran M.
